
hyperfield/ai-file-sorter
π§ Toolhyperfield
An intelligent, cross-platform desktop tool that uses LLMs to automatically organize and rename your local files.
The ai-file-sorter is a sophisticated desktop utility built in C++ that bridges the gap between traditional file management and modern generative AI. Unlike simple rule-based sorters, this application utilizes LLMs to understand the semantic content of files, allowing for context-aware categorization and intelligent renaming that goes beyond mere metadata.
Key features include cross-platform compatibility, ensuring a consistent experience across Windows, macOS, and Linux. The tool is designed with a 'human-in-the-loop' philosophy: instead of blindly moving files, it generates a preview of proposed changes, allowing users to verify and approve actions before they are executed. It supports flexible integration with both local LLM backends and remote API-based models, providing users with the choice between privacy-focused offline processing and high-performance cloud inference. This makes it an essential tool for developers, researchers, and power users who deal with large, disorganized datasets and need a reliable, automated way to maintain a clean directory structure.
π‘Highlights
- ββContent-aware file organization
- ββLocal and remote LLM support
- ββPreview-based safety workflow
π―For
- ββPower users
- ββData scientists
- ββSoftware developers
πLinks
- ββGitHub Repository